How to set "active" property of a extended columnVisibility button for all-columns-visible action ?

I just want to ask if there is a way of dataTable way of this ?
I have column visibility button group like the following (generated from the following php code, I think you can guess that what is like in js)


    [
        'extend'         => 'colvis',
        'columns'        => ':gt(0)',
        'postfixButtons' => [
          'colvisRestore',

          [ 
            'extend'     => 'columnVisibility',     //  Button Show All   
            'className'  => 'buttons-columnVisibility-showAll',
            'text'       => 'function (dt) { return dt.i18n(\'buttons.columnVisibilityAll\', \'Show All Columns\'); }'
            'visibility' => true,
          ],
        ],

      ]

This button (last one) has always get the "active" class when it is rendered, but it is not bound to a column but columns, there is no indicator that it is activated or else in my opinion;
so my question is whether there is a "chic" dataTable way of achieving to activate (get active class or not) only when it has some certain condition ?
